On The Fly 6 Posted June 10, 2011 Posted June 10, 2011 So, this Saturday the 11th Ill be getting married! I know that has nothing to do with fishing, BUT my future wife made a suggestion that really surprised me....but also made me realize how much I really do love her. Instead of using boutonnieres for myself and my groomsmen, and knowing my obsession with fly fishing, my fiance suggested I tie up some flies using our wedding colors and use them instead! Caught me by surprise but I thought it was a really unique idea! I went with a wooly bugger style pattern because I wanted something you could see, and also because its really easy to include a lot of color in them! Our colors are black, purple, and white. Kayser Posted June 10, 2011 Posted June 10, 2011 I would almost think a bomber pattern- atlantic salmon dries tied with bucktail, deer hair body and hackle. Also, they're tied big. Black tail, purple body, black hackle, white wing. But it sounds like you got the catch of a lifetime there, so Congrats! Rob WARNING!! Comments to be interpreted at own risk.
